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Service: Installation, repair, or maintenance: Different services come with different price tags.
- Complexity of Job: Simple fixes vs. extensive overhauls: More intricate tasks will naturally cost more.
- Materials Used: Quality and type of pipes and fixtures: High-end materials will increase overall costs.
- Labor Rates: Hourly rates of plumbers in Las Vegas: Labor costs can vary based on experience and demand.
- Emergency Services: After-hours or urgent repairs: Emergency services usually come with a premium.
- Location within Las Vegas: Accessibility and distance: Some areas may incur additional travel charges.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ost Range ($) |
---|---|
New Plumbing Installation | 5,000 - 15,000 |
Pipe Repairs and Replacements | 300 - 1,000 |
Drain Cleaning | 100 - 500 |
Water Heater Installation | 800 - 2,500 |
Grease Trap Installation | 1,500 - 5,000 |
Backflow Prevention Installation | 1,000 - 3,000 |
Restroom Plumbing Upgrades | 3,000 - 10,000 |
Emergency Plumbing Services | 150 - 500 per hour |
